Viral vectors are a tool commonly used by molecular biologists to deliver genetic material into cells. This process can be performed inside a living organism (in vivo) or in cell culture (in vitro). Though a number of viruses have been developed, interest has centered on four types: retrovirus, lentivirus, adenovirus and adeno-associated virus (AAV).
